    The Largest Mass Migration on the Planet

    S40 E9 - 2m 6s

    Every winter, billions of sardines off the coast of South Africa embark on their annual breeding migration. The sardine run is the largest biomass migration on the planet, rivaling the great herds of the Serengeti.

    How Dolphins Lead the Feast

    S40 E9 - 2m 14s

    Dolphins are the keystone heroes of the sardine run, acting as orchestrators of feeding events for sardine predators, such as sharks, gannets and whales. They corral sardines from the main shoal into smaller bait balls for easier feeding.
